The Process of Crafting the Necklace

Step 1: Cutting the Wood
The first step in creating our wooden necklace involves carefully selecting and cutting the wood into the desired shapes.
We begin by choosing a high-quality piece of hardwood, ensuring it is free from knots, cracks, or imperfections that could affect the final product.
Using precise measurements, we mark our designs directly onto the wood surface. This careful planning helps us maximize material use and minimize waste.
We then use a band saw to cut out each shape with accuracy. The band saw allows for clean, controlled cuts that maintain the integrity of the wood grain.
Precision is key in this step, as even slight deviations can affect how the pieces fit together later in the process.
Step 2: Shaping and Smoothing
After cutting, the next step is shaping and smoothing each wooden piece. At this stage, we refine the contours of the necklace components, rounding edges and softening any sharp corners to ensure comfort when worn.
We use various grits of sandpaper, starting with a coarser grit to remove any rough surfaces and gradually moving to finer grits for a silky-smooth finish. This gradual sanding process also brings out the natural texture and beauty of the wood grain.
Special attention is paid to making sure there are no splinters or uneven spots, as the necklace will be in direct contact with the skin. The goal is to create a piece that feels pleasant to touch and wear for extended periods without irritation.
Step 3: Drilling Holes
With the wooden pieces shaped and smooth, we proceed to drill holes for the necklace cord or chain. Accurate measurement and careful marking are crucial here to ensure that the necklace hangs evenly and maintains its intended design balance.
We use a drill press or handheld drill with a fine bit suitable for hardwood to create clean, precise holes without cracking or splintering the wood. The size of the holes is chosen based on the thickness of the cord or chain to be used, allowing for easy threading while keeping the necklace secure. This step requires patience and a steady hand, as misplaced holes can compromise both aesthetics and functionality.
Step 4: Finishing Touches
The final step involves applying finishing touches that both protect and enhance the wooden necklace.
We start by cleaning off any dust or debris from sanding and drilling.
Then, we apply a carefully selected wood finish—such as natural oils, waxes, or clear varnishes—that penetrates the wood surface to bring out its rich grain patterns while providing a protective barrier against moisture and wear. Multiple coats may be applied, with light sanding between each coat to achieve a smooth, glossy appearance. This finishing layer not only adds shine but also helps preserve the necklace’s durability over time.
Finally, we attach any additional hardware, such as clasps or cords, completing the piece so it’s ready to wear or gift. This careful attention to detail ensures each necklace is both beautiful and long-lasting.
Assembling the Necklace

Step 1: Choosing the Cord
The next step is selecting the right cord for the necklace. We offer options like leather and cotton, each bringing a different look and feel. The choice affects the necklace’s style and comfort, so we carefully consider durability and how it feels against the skin to ensure it complements the wooden pieces well.
Step 2: Attaching the Wood Pieces
After choosing the cord, we thread the wooden pieces onto it, paying close attention to their arrangement. Our goal is to create a balanced, harmonious design where each piece enhances the overall appearance. We also make sure the pieces are securely positioned to prevent slipping and maintain the necklace’s shape during wear.
Step 3: Final Adjustments
Once assembled, we inspect the necklace for any imperfections and make necessary adjustments. We check the cord length to ensure it fits comfortably and can be worn easily. Finally, we secure any knots or clasps and give the necklace a final clean, making sure it is ready to wear or gift.

What type of wood is best for crafting necklaces?
We recommend using hardwoods for their durability and beautiful grain patterns. Options like maple, oak, or walnut work well for necklaces.

How do I care for my wooden necklace?
To maintain the beauty of your wooden necklace, avoid exposing it to water and store it in a cool, dry place. You can use a soft cloth to wipe it clean.
